Output 3a70f6642491ea17bbcc994c27793fa28dcd3ca5cabb5882f8b0bd249631652f:1

value
39434207
script pubkey
OP_0 OP_PUSHBYTES_32 7c80ba6669e3402fd57879178ed6c4cc6e7fdeff18ba04e3960371ef774d998a
address
bc1q0jqt5enfudqzl4tc0ytca4kye3h8lhhlrzaqfcukqdc77a6dnx9qar6hee
transaction
3a70f6642491ea17bbcc994c27793fa28dcd3ca5cabb5882f8b0bd249631652f
spent
true